Transaction 58fd8dc9736e23ab51a72f86c58f0512cc3c93d23137a60074e251dd0da7cbf4
1 Input
1 Output
-
58fd8dc9736e23ab51a72f86c58f0512cc3c93d23137a60074e251dd0da7cbf4:0
- value
- 142033
- script pubkey
- OP_0 OP_PUSHBYTES_20 c8e26873206dd52fbc630bb24d86671f864cf50d
- address
- bc1qer3xsueqdh2jl0rrpweympn8r7ryeagd883kzg